Mission

THE MISSION OF THE DETROIT OPERA IS TO BE ONE OF THE OUTSTANDING OPERA COMPANIES IN THE UNITED STATES AND, IN PARTICULAR, TO SERVE AS A MAJOR CULTURAL RESOURCE TO THE CITY OF DETROIT AND THE STATE OF MICHIGAN.
